Armenia launched 16 Days of Activism against Gender Violence campaignNovember 25, 2009 - 16:37 AMT PanARMENIAN.Net - In every country, women and girls continue to be plagued by violence, causing tremendous suffering. Such violence undermines development, genereates instabiity , and makes peace that much harder to achieve, We must demand accountability for violations and take concrete steps to end impunity, UN Secreatry General Ban Ki Moon said on the International Day for the Elimination of Violence Against Women.A campaign "16 Days of Activism Against Gender Violence" aiming to increase public awareness of gender-based violence was launched Wednesday in Yerevan. On that occasion, UN House hosted a news conference. Ms. Lala Ghazaryan, Head of Family, Women and Children Issues Department at Ministry of Labor and Social Affairs presented the current challenges and results achieved by the government in the field of combating gender based violence. Ms. Jina Sargzova, UNFPA coordinator of «Combating Gender Based Violence in the South Caucasus» project and «16 Days» campaign in Armenia talked about various activities, such as press conferences, public hearings, public service announcements broadcasting, film screenings, round table discussions with participation of refugees, rural women and local government representatives, The planned activities focused on cultural and national aspects of violence against women, including domestic violence, trafficking and HIV/AIDS, men's participation in combating gender-based violence and the importance of the youth involvement. The program which will last till December 10 envisages psycological consultations for violence victims, meetings with refugee women, as well as radio broadcasts on other topics. The 16-day period also highlights other significant dates including December 1, World AIDS Day and December 2, the International Day for the Abolition of Slavery.
